Digital bank home loans often have introductory rates that reprice after a fixed period — sometimes jumping significantly. If your current rate is above 7%, you're likely paying more than you need to. The typical refinancing timeline in the Philippines runs between 30 to 60 days, depending on how quickly documents are submitted and how fast the new bank processes the appraisal.
